AI Match Analysis

This encounter presents a classic clash of styles between a physical, high-pressing Bundesliga side and a technical La Liga outfit. Freiburg's primary advantage lies in their home fortress, the Europa-Park Stadion, and their recent offensive output. Wins over St. Pauli and a thrashing of Genk showcase their ability to dominate games. However, their defensive record is a point of concern, having conceded in three of their last five matches. For Celta Vigo, the story is one of adaptation. The loss of Iago Aspas to injury cannot be overstated; he is the heart of their attack. While Borja Iglesias is a capable replacement, the team's rhythm and creative spark will be diminished. Their recent form is a mixed bag, with a commendable win over Lyon in Europe but disappointing domestic results, including a 4-3 loss to Alaves. Given that both teams have shown a tendency to be involved in high-scoring affairs, a bet on both teams scoring seems prudent. However, Freiburg's stability, home advantage, and Celta's critical offensive injury lead us to predict a home victory, likely by a single goal margin.

Freiburg Overview

Freiburg enters this European clash with inconsistent recent form but has demonstrated significant firepower, highlighted by a recent 5-1 victory over Genk. Competing in the top half of the Bundesliga, they possess a strong home record and will look to capitalize on their familiar surroundings. Their defense has shown vulnerability, however, conceding three goals in their last domestic outing against Bayern Munich.

Tactical Notes

Freiburg typically employs a high-energy, pressing style under Christian Streich, aiming to disrupt opponents' rhythm. Offensively, they rely on creative midfielders like Vincenzo Grifo to supply chances for their physical forwards. They are strong from set-pieces, which could be a key avenue for goals. Defensively, they will need to be organized to contain Celta's attack, which can be potent despite recent struggles.

Celta Overview

Celta Vigo's form has been patchy, as reflected in their recent record of one win in five matches. They are currently positioned in the top half of La Liga. Their last match was a high-scoring 4-3 loss, indicating both an ability to score and a susceptibility to conceding. The most significant factor for the Spanish side is the absence of their talisman and top scorer, Iago Aspas, which severely blunts their attacking threat.

Tactical Notes

Celta will likely adopt a possession-based approach, trying to control the tempo of the game even away from home. They will look to build from the back, with Óscar Mingueza playing a key role. In the absence of Aspas, the goal-scoring burden will fall on Borja Iglesias. Their defensive structure has been a concern, and they will need to avoid the individual errors that have plagued them in recent games.
